We are using Vantage 8.03.407A, but not with Vantage payroll. Are there any users that have lots of labor transactions, clock ins and outs, etc.? (We have approx. 175-200 Shop employees). If so, how do you review, edit and approve the labor records? The "out of the box" tools in Vantage are really lacking in this area, and we're open to any suggestions that you may have.
We have 75 employees, not as many as you, but we designed a timecard in Crystal that automatically prints when the employee hits the "clock-out" button on MES. The employee indicates any corrections on the timecard and signs it before leaving the premises. The supervisor reviews their departments timecards, signs them and forwards the timecards to the HR department by 9:00am the next day. HR makes any changes in Labor Entry.
